Why Structure Is Story, Not Just a Skeleton

Every narrative, whether a traditional novel or an experimental digital project, is built from structure. We tend to imagine structure as the lifeless skeleton beneath the skin of a story, something separate from the emotional core. Yet when you strip a work down to its bones and it still provokes meaning, surprise, and feeling, you discover a crucial truth: structure is not just a container for story; structure is story.

In hypertext narratives and interactive fiction, this becomes undeniable. The links, nodes, and branching paths are not merely technical scaffolding. They are the very shape of character, plot, and theme. The way a reader navigates, the order in which scenes are revealed, and the patterns of return and repetition all generate story effects traditionally attributed to prose alone.

Kickstarter as a Novel: Platforms as Narrative Engines

Consider a crowdfunding platform like Kickstarter. On the surface, it is a marketplace for ideas and projects. Underneath, it behaves very much like a serialized, collaborative novel. Each project page functions as a chapter: there is a premise, a cast, a tone, and a promised arc. Updates are installments, backer comments are a live chorus, and stretch goals extend the story in real time.

Viewed this way, the platform’s architecture—project listings, categories, timelines, reward tiers, comment threads—forms a hypertext narrative composed of thousands of intertwining stories. Backers jump from campaign to campaign the way a reader jumps from one node to another in a digital fiction, assembling their own path through a sprawling meta-narrative about invention, risk, and community.

Even metrics like funding percentage and remaining days act as plot devices. A campaign in its final hours with 92% funding reads like the climax of a chapter: will this promise be fulfilled or not? The interface does more than display information; it suggests stakes, urgency, and emotional direction. Structurally, this is storytelling by design.

ELIZA, Andromeda, and the Power of Pure Response

The classic ELIZA program demonstrated how minimal input and rule-based output could simulate a conversation with a therapist. It did not understand the user in any deep sense, yet the script of responses and pattern-matching rules created a powerful illusion of empathy. Now imagine extending this idea into a richer, more narrative-driven construct: a complex character known as Eliza, conversing with or mirrored by another figure, Andromeda.

Eliza and Andromeda can be seen as a hypertext of personality. Each possible response is a node; the conditions under which it appears are the links; the user’s prompts are the selecting force that navigates between them. The character is not stored in a single paragraph of backstory but in the total pattern of replies, their timing, and their interrelations.

Crucially, you can define such a character entirely by her responses. No omniscient narration, no explicit biography, no authorial aside is necessary. If Eliza consistently deflects certain topics, latches on to others, or shifts tone in specific emotional circumstances, readers will infer trauma, hope, fear, or desire. Andromeda, as a counterpoint, might respond with cosmic metaphors, logical precision, or cryptic fragments, suggesting a different psychological and thematic space.

Creating a Complex ELIZA Character with Only Her Words

To build a complex ELIZA-style character using only her responses, you design a structured system of condition–response pairs. Each rule maps a type of user input to a line of dialogue, but depth emerges from how these rules overlap, echo, and contradict one another.

For example, you might define categories like grief, curiosity, anger, or confession. To each, you attach families of responses that share a voice and history. When a user expresses loss, Eliza’s reply might be gentle but evasive the first time, then more direct, then haunted, then unexpectedly hopeful. The sequence of responses forms an arc. Without ever stating, “Eliza once lost someone she loved,” the pattern implies a backstory.

Andromeda’s side might work similarly but with a different structural logic. Perhaps she organizes responses according to temporal markers—past, present, future—or by shifting scale from intimate detail to galactic metaphor. A user who persists in asking about fate might trigger a chain of answers that move from playful to fatalistic to defiant, constructing a philosophy of destiny purely through dialogue.

Here, structure is doing the work traditionally assigned to narration. The code that routes user inputs to specific responses is the plot engine. The ordering of replies becomes a kind of invisible outline that, once traversed, gives the user the sense of having uncovered a layered, living psyche.

Hypertext Storytelling in the Age of AI

Modern conversational agents build on the Eliza tradition but can operate at vastly greater scales. Instead of a small rulebook, a large model holds patterns learned from millions of texts. Yet the underlying principle is similar: the character you perceive emerges from consistent structural behavior—stylistic tics, preferred metaphors, recurring themes—rather than from any single definitive description.

When such a system is framed as Eliza and Andromeda, you are effectively invited into a hypertext where each exchange is a node and each follow-up question a link. Rather than clicking hyperlinks, you type intuitions. The conversation forks, loops, or deepens depending on your choices. You co-author the path while the underlying structure quietly shapes what is even possible to discover.

Designing Narrative Skeletons That Feel Alive

To treat structure as story is to design first for patterns of experience rather than for isolated scenes. For hypertext and conversational projects, that means asking questions like:

  • Where should the reader feel trapped, and how can loops or bottlenecks reinforce that?
  • Where should they feel free, and how can branching choices convey agency?
  • How can repetition with variation mimic memory, obsession, or healing?
  • What kinds of dead ends or hidden nodes will reward curiosity or punish carelessness?

These are architectural questions with emotional consequences. Answers to them produce maps that are stories—long before any prose or dialogue is laid on top. When you eventually write the text of Eliza’s responses or sketch the visual layout of Andromeda’s cosmos, you are filling in a structure that already knows what it wants to say.
